What are the zeros of this function (g)(x)=3x^2-33x-180

Answers

Answer:

3x²-33x-180=3(x²-11x-60)=3(x-15)(x+4)

The roots are x-15=0, x=15 and x+4=0, x=-4

3x² - 33x - 180 = 0

3(x² - 11x - 60) = 0

3(x - 15)(x + 4) = 0
(x - 15)(x + 4) = 0

x - 15 = 0 or x + 4 = 0

x = 15 or x = -4

You have 48 in a yellow ribbon and 64 inches of red ribbon you want to cut the ribbon into pieces of equal length with no leftovers what is the greatest length of pieces that you can make?​

Answers

Answer:

16 inches

Step-by-step explanation:

To determine the answer, you have to find the greatest common factor (GCF) of 48 and 64. This is 16 because 16 x 3 = 48 and 16 x 4 = 64.

Given side a is 41 units, side b is 23 units and the included angle is 70°. Find the area

Answers

Answer:

886.13sq. units

Step-by-step explanation:

If the figure is a triangle

Area of the triangle =  1/2 ab sintheta

Given

a = 41 units

b = 23 units

theta = 70°

Area of the triangle  = 1/2 * 41 * 23 sin 70

Area of the triangle = 943 sin70

Area of the triangle = 943(0.9397)

Area of the triangle = 886.13

Hence the area of the triangle is 886.13sq. units
